Registered Nurse - Renal Health Program
Job Description & How to Apply Below
This role involves providing comprehensive nursing services for patients, working under the direction of managerial staff. With a year of preferred clinical experience, you will manage nursing responsibilities and lead initiatives for patient coordination and discharge within your team.
Key Responsibilities:
• Provide independent nursing care focusing on renal patients
• Administer prescribed treatments and medications accurately
• Coordinate patient care and discharge protocols
• Lead and support healthcare teams effectively
• Ensure compliance with nursing standards and ethics
Requirements:
• Graduate from an approved Nursing education program
• Experience in acute clinical care within three years
• Completion of Manitoba Nephrology Nursing Course or equivalent
• Proof of registration from the nursing regulatory body
• Current CPR training
